What is Microwave Wattage?

Microwave wattage refers to the amount of energy that a microwave oven can generate to cook food. It is measured in watts and serves as a key indicator of a microwave’s cooking power. The wattage can significantly impact the performance and efficiency of the appliance, influencing how quickly and evenly food cooks.

In general, microwaves range from about 600 to 1200 watts. Higher wattage typically means faster cooking times and better heating capabilities. Understanding the wattage of your microwave can help you cook food properly and avoid common mishaps like uneven heating or overcooking.

The Standard Microwave Wattage Range

When looking for a microwave, you’ll typically find models that fall within a specific wattage range.

Low Wattage (600-800 Watts)

Microwaves at this level are often more affordable and can handle basic tasks. However, they may require longer cooking times. These microwaves are suitable for students or individuals who primarily reheat food and cook simple dishes.

Medium Wattage (800-1000 Watts)

This wattage range is the sweet spot for most home cooks. Microwaves in this category provide a balance of cooking speed and versatility. They work well for reheating, defrosting, and cooking a variety of meals. Most mid-range models you’ll find in stores fall into this category.

High Wattage (1000-1200 Watts and Above)

These powerful microwaves are ideal for serious home chefs who value efficiency and precise cooking. The faster cooking times provided by higher wattage units can save time, especially when preparing multiple or larger dishes. With this wattage range, you can expect more advanced features and capabilities.

Best Practices for Utilizing Microwave Wattage

To achieve the best cooking results, adhere to these best practices based on wattage levels.

1. Adjust Cooking Times

If you’re accustomed to cooking with lower wattage appliances, adjust your cooking times when using a higher wattage microwave. A general rule of thumb is to reduce cooking time by about 20% compared to what a recipe recommends for a lower wattage.

2. Use Microwave-Safe Containers

Regardless of wattage, always use containers that are microwave-safe. Avoid materials like metal and certain plastics that can leach harmful substances or cause sparks.

3. Stir and Rotate Food

To ensure even cooking, it is beneficial to stir or rotate the food during the cooking process. This practice is especially important in lesser-wattage microwaves where the heat distribution may not be uniform.

How can I determine the wattage of my microwave?

To determine the wattage of your microwave, check the owner’s manual, which usually lists wattage specifications. If this is not available, you can often find a label on the microwave itself, typically located on the back or inside the door. This label usually provides information about voltage and wattage, allowing you to know the power of your appliance.

If you can’t find any information on the microwave, you can also perform a simple test. Heat a cup of water for two minutes and measure the temperature difference. Depending on the microwave’s wattage, the resulting temperature can guide you in estimating its power level. Just keep in mind this method is less accurate than checking the label or manual.

What adjustments should I make for recipes when using different wattages?

When using a microwave with a different wattage than specified in a recipe, adjustments will be necessary to achieve the desired results. If your microwave has lower wattage, increase cooking time by approximately 10-15%. Conversely, if you have a higher wattage microwave, decrease the cooking time similarly. Always monitor the food closely, especially as it nears the end of the adjusted time.

Another important adjustment is to test for doneness frequently when using different wattages. Instead of relying solely on prescribed cooking times in recipes, visually check or use a food thermometer to ensure that your food has reached the appropriate internal temperature. This practice promotes safe cooking and prevents overheating or undercooking your meals.
